When news broke of Harlem rapper being detained in a Swedish jail, he was showered with support. 

Of course, his A$AP Mob crew has his back and even vowed to never perform in Sweden. Other artists like Tyler The Creator, School Boy Q, and T.I made the same promise.

Other celebrities like Justin Bieber, Jada Pinkett-Smith, Rihanna, G Eazy, Post Malone, Miguel and more have also shown support for the East Coast rapper.

The “Goldie” rapper is even getting political support. Congressman Adriano Espaillat, U.S. Representative for New York’s Thirteenth Congressional District, is “advocating for Rocky’s return. He reportedly addressed several letters to the U.S. State Department, U.S. Embassy in Sweden, and the Swedish Ambassador in Washington, outlining Rocky’s innocence and pleading for justice in his case,” an article reports. 

Civil rights activist Rev. Al Sharpton is pitching in also. Reported on NYDN, “he met with Renee Black, A$AP Rocky’s mother, and other relatives of the men arrested in Stockholm on June 30, at his National Action Network corporate offices in New York. Sharpton is calling for members of Congress to join him in appealing to the State Department to intervene, and he is seeking permission to visit A$AP as a minister.”
